Lynne Hanson is an Assistant Professor at Queen's University, specializing in Law with a focus on Contracts, Criminal Law, Health Law, Gender and Equality, and Torts. She contributes to interdisciplinary teaching, including Health Law in the Faculty of Health Sciences. Her professional roles include coordinating the First Year Resource Program (2001-02) and presenting at international conferences such as the National Conference on Women’s Law in China.
Education:
- LLB (Osgoode Hall Law School)
- BA, MA, LLM (Queen's University)
Research Interests: Lynne's work spans legal frameworks addressing domestic violence, gender equality, and health law. She explores comparative legal approaches, particularly in transnational contexts like China, emphasizing interdisciplinary collaboration between legal and health sciences.
Publications: Her notable work includes a 2000 publication analyzing Canadian domestic violence responses and their applicability in China's legal context.
